The Van Raalte Company, founded in 1907 by brothers Emanuel and Zealie Van Raalte in New York City, originally made its name by manufacturing veils at a time when all veils were imported from France and England. By 1920, the company had become the largest silk-veiling and net factory in the world. Expanding into silk jersey cloth, gloves, underwear, and hosiery, it operated 12 factories along the East Coast and sold its products in upscale department stores. Van Raalte became synonymous with luxury, known for its high-quality products and the slogan, “VAN RAALTE: Because You Love Nice Things.”
